The Cedar Rapids Community School District is partnering with Linn County Public Health to offer school-based mobile vaccine clinics at all middle and high schools to help students meet required vaccinations before the start of the next school year.

Podcast co-hosts Joe and Isabelle said the mobile clinic will visit every district middle and high school. Participation requires parents to complete and return necessary paperwork to their child’s school health office before the scheduled clinic date.

The podcast advised parents to contact their child’s school nurse with questions and to check the district newsletter for the full clinic schedule. No cost, funding source details, or specific vaccine types were given in the recording.
